Added
New plugin: Looking for Game. /lfg posts a group-up call that pings a configured role, with a Join button other members press to sign up, an optional start time that re-pings the joiners when it arrives, and a "Done looking" button for the creator. Posts store nothing in shrkbot's database; the state lives in the Discord message itself, and the post is deleted when it expires. (#201, #202)
A Looking for Game config page on the website: which roles can be pinged, which channels allow posts, required and excluded role gates, a minimum-membership age, a cooldown, and how long a post stays up. Each pingable role can add its own role gates and override the channel list and membership age, and denied /lfg attempts can be surfaced on the logging page. (#204)
Fixed
Welcome messages no longer render @unknown-user on servers with membership screening. The member is still pending when Discord announces the join, so the mention never resolved and stayed broken on the posted message; the welcome is now held until onboarding completes. On those servers the welcome now lands after Discord's own join message instead of before it. (#206)
